Battle Ruleset:

The battle ruleset has 54 mana cap.
Broken Arrows: Ranged attack monsters may not be used in battles.
Armored Up: All monsters have 2 armor in addition to their normal armor stats.
What Doesn't Kill You: All monsters have the enrage ability.

The battle was dominated with 1. what doesn't kill you, 2. armored up and 3. broken arrows rulesets where ranged monsters were not allowed to take the fight, all monsters were getting additional two armors each and the enrage ability was best to find melee monsters and I chose two monsters with melee damages as I didn't deserve to choose melee monsters for all the spots.

I'd like to praise the selection of the enemy summoner cause in a battle with armored up ruleset, choosing such a summoner is excellent as this summoner removes two armors of all opponent monsters which means all friendly monsters just lost the additional armors they got from the armored up ruleset.

But I think the enemy got too excited having the enrage ability and chose a melee monster with reach ability for the third place who actually shouldn't be able to do any damage till it reaches the second or first position.
